Understanding Loneliness

Loneliness is often misinterpreted as simply being alone; however, it is a profound emotional state that can affect anyone. It can arise from a lack of meaningful relationships or the feeling that no one truly understands us. According to a study published in the journal Psychological Science, loneliness can have detrimental effects on mental health, making it essential to address this issue seriously.

Emotional vs. Physical Loneliness

Emotional loneliness occurs when an individual feels disconnected from others emotionally, even when surrounded by friends or family. Physical loneliness, on the other hand, refers to the absence of social interactions or relationships. Understanding these two types of loneliness can help individuals identify their feelings and take steps to combat them.

The Paradox of Crowds

Being in a crowd does not guarantee connection. In fact, many people report feeling lonelier in social situations. This paradox can be attributed to several factors:

  • Lack of Genuine Interactions: Many social interactions are superficial, leading to feelings of disconnection.
  • Social Anxiety: Individuals with social anxiety may struggle to connect with others even when present in a group.
  • Different Interests: Being surrounded by individuals with different interests can lead to feelings of isolation.

Reasons for Loneliness

Understanding the roots of loneliness can help individuals address their feelings more effectively. Several reasons contribute to the sensation of loneliness:

  • Life Transitions: Changes such as moving to a new city, starting a new job, or experiencing a breakup can trigger loneliness.
  • Loss: The death of a loved one or losing a close friend can create a deep sense of solitude.
  • Unmet Emotional Needs: Often, individuals have emotional needs that are not being met in their current relationships.

Coping with Loneliness

While loneliness can feel overwhelming, there are effective strategies to cope with it:

  • Engage in Hobbies: Pursuing interests and hobbies can provide fulfillment and opportunities to meet like-minded individuals.
  • Reach Out: Connecting with friends and family, even if it's just a text or a call, can help bridge the gap of loneliness.
  • Seek Professional Help: Therapists can provide valuable tools and strategies to manage feelings of loneliness.

The Role of Social Media

Social media has transformed the way we communicate, but it can also contribute to feelings of loneliness. Studies show that excessive social media use can lead to decreased face-to-face interactions, exacerbating feelings of isolation. It's essential to find a balance between online and offline interactions to maintain a healthy social life.

Finding Connection

Ultimately, finding genuine connection is key to overcoming feelings of loneliness. This can involve:

  • Joining Clubs or Groups: Finding communities that share similar interests can foster deep connections.
  • Volunteering: Helping others can create a sense of belonging and purpose.
  • Practicing Mindfulness: Being present in the moment can enhance appreciation for relationships and reduce feelings of isolation.
